Common CPU components - The CPU - Eduqas - GCSE Computer Science Revision - Eduqas - BBC Bitesize (2024)

Common CPU components

The consists of six main components:

All the components work together to allow processing and system control.

Common CPU components - The CPU - Eduqas - GCSE Computer Science Revision - Eduqas - BBC Bitesize (1)

Control unit (CU)

  • it , and
  • it issues control signals that control components within the CPU
  • it transfers and instructions around the system

Arithmetic logic unit (ALU)

The has two main functions:

  • it performs arithmetic and logical operations (decisions).
  • it acts as a gateway between and - data transferred between them passes through the ALU.

Registers

Registers are small amounts of high-speed memory contained within the CPU. They are used by the processor to store small amounts of data that are needed during processing, such as:

  • the address of the next instruction to be executed
  • the current instruction being decoded
  • the results of calculations

Different processors have different numbers of registers for different purposes. Most have some, or all, of the following:

  • program counter (PC)
  • memory address register (MAR)
  • memory data register (MDR)
  • current instruction register (CIR)
  • accumulator (ACC)

Cache

Cache is a small amount of high-speed built directly within the processor. It is used to temporarily hold data and instructions that the processor is likely to reuse. This allows for faster processing, as the processor does not have to wait for the data and instructions to be from the RAM.

Clock

The CPU contains a clock which, along with the CU, is used to coordinate all of the computer's components. The clock sends out a regular electrical pulse which synchronises (keeps in time) all the components.

The frequency of the pulses is known as . Clock speed is measured in . The greater the speed, the more instructions can be performed in any given moment of time.

In the 1980s, processors commonly ran at a rate of between 3 and 5 MHz, which is 3 million to 5 million pulses or cycles per second. Today, processors commonly run at a rate of between 3 and 5 GHz, which is 3 billion to 5 billion pulses or cycles per second.

Buses

A bus is a high-speed internal connection. Buses are used to send control signals and data between the processor and other components.

Three types of bus are used.

  • Address bus - carries memory addresses from the processor to other components such as primary storage and input/output devices. The address bus is .
  • Data bus - carries the data between the processor and other components. The data bus is .
  • Control bus - carries control signals from the processor to other components. The control bus also carries the clock's pulses. The control bus is unidirectional.
Common CPU components - The CPU - Eduqas - GCSE Computer Science Revision - Eduqas - BBC Bitesize (2024)
Top Articles
Latest Posts
Article information

Author: Prof. An Powlowski

Last Updated:

Views: 6108

Rating: 4.3 / 5 (64 voted)

Reviews: 95% of readers found this page helpful

Author information

Name: Prof. An Powlowski

Birthday: 1992-09-29

Address: Apt. 994 8891 Orval Hill, Brittnyburgh, AZ 41023-0398

Phone: +26417467956738

Job: District Marketing Strategist

Hobby: Embroidery, Bodybuilding, Motor sports, Amateur radio, Wood carving, Whittling, Air sports

Introduction: My name is Prof. An Powlowski, I am a charming, helpful, attractive, good, graceful, thoughtful, vast person who loves writing and wants to share my knowledge and understanding with you.